[ ] Step 12 — Bounceworks key ceremony. Plugin authors integrating with the Bounceworks email bounce processor must witness this step before their signing certificates are issued. The ceremony officer generates the new bounce-classification signing key, verifies the fingerprint aloud, and seals the escrow envelope. External authors confirm the fingerprint matches the one displayed in the Larkmoor ceremony room. Once all witnesses sign the attestation sheet, record the recovery passphrase directly below this item.

vault phrase of fafop-hahop = ralys-kasion-normir-belix-silys-fendor

Ticket: canteen link door, Barrowgate site. Ansel Cray staff from the neighbouring unit have shared canteen rights until their refurb finishes. Night shift: the link door auto-locks at 20:00 but their cleaners come through until 23:00. Reader keeps dropping their fobs after lock-down. Workaround approved by facilities lead until the reader is replaced — let them through manually using the code below.

staff pass of taduf-yahig = bdg-BPNIR-70343

## Deployment: Export Memory

The Fernquist export worker streams spreadsheet rows; it does not buffer whole workbooks. Plugins that hold row references past the flush callback will inflate heap usage and trigger the worker's kill threshold. Keep per-row allocations small and release handles promptly. Memory limits are enforced per export, not per process, so one bad plugin can fail all concurrent jobs. The enforced limits and related tunables are listed below.

config for fahop-tajeg:
soriel:
  pin: 6453
  tenant: norwyn
  seal: seal_c441745b
  metrics_host: metrics.soriel.ordinworks.local
  standby_team: zorox
  escalation: wenael-casox
  nonce: 429fd1